This 12-inch fixture mounts under a wall cap as a retaining wall light, then turns over as a deck light. Same part number, two layouts. The head rotates 270 degrees, so you aim the beam after the stone's set.
7W off 12-24V AC/DC. Tested output runs 384Lm at 2700K to 443Lm at 5000K, five CCTs on a switch, 82+ CRI.
Die-cast aluminum on a stainless steel plate. IP65, wet location, cETL, 40,000 hours, 3 year warranty.
How far apart should retaining wall lights be placed?
Plan it before the wall goes up, not after. The 95 degree beam off an 11.81 inch body throws a wide wash, and typical trade practice on seat and retaining walls runs 2 to 4 feet between fixtures, tightening on taller walls where the pools need to overlap. Step 2 of the manual is the part that gets skipped: mark every position before construction starts, because the stainless steel plate has to sit between courses of hardscape material. Retrofitting into a finished wall means pulling cap stones.
Can it run as a deck light instead?
Yes, and that's the reason to spec it over a fixed under-cap bar. The manual shows two mounting orientations, so one part number covers a retaining wall cap and a deck riser or stair stringer. The head detaches from its plate and rotates 270 degrees. Set the colour temperature once and the memory function holds it through a power cut, which matters when a run of eight has to still match after the transformer cycles.
What does it need for power and wiring?
12-24V AC/DC from a landscape transformer, either polarity, power factor above 0.9. Two waterproof wire nuts ship with each fixture. The manual routes the lead through the wall to the main low voltage cable using standard masonry practice, and a V-shaped notch cut into the block gives the wire somewhere to sit. Mortar is optional and isn't supplied.
How does it hold up outdoors in Canada?
It's wet location rated and IP65, so rain, snow melt and sprinkler spray are fine. Check the operating range against your site though: -20°C to 40°C. Much of the country sees stretches below that in January, and the rating stops there. The fixture weighs 1.1 lbs and ships with five plastic anchors, five round-head screws and two countersunk screws.
